Reprise and Saleo both build interactive product demos, but they diverge on fidelity, price, and who they are built for. Reprise builds high-fidelity guided demos, live sandboxes, and personalized production demos for enterprise sales. Saleo overlays realistic, personalized data on your live product during sales calls without a staging environment.

Reprise is an enterprise demo platform that gives presales teams application cloning, screen capture, and live overlays to build custom demos and sandboxes.
Reprise is built for presales teams to create live-overlay and cloned-sandbox demos with enterprise governance and analytics.

Saleo is a live demo automation platform that injects realistic, personalized data over a live SaaS application during sales calls, with no staging environment.
Saleo is built for sales engineers to overlay realistic data on the real product during a call, keeping the live app's behavior intact.

Reprise rates 4.4/5 on G2 (G2, 175 reviews, 4.4/5). The frictions center on setup effort and the learning curve.
1. The learning curve is steep at first.
The learning curve can feel steep at the beginning, especially when setting up complex demos that require advanced configurations.
2. Long demos can lag.
It's lagging when it's a long demo with more than 15 screens.
Saleo rates 4.9/5 on G2 (G2, 232 reviews, 4.9/5). The main friction is the initial learning curve.
1. There is an initial learning curve.
There's a bit of a learning curve, and could use a 'tour guide' for your first few times logging in.
2. It is an enterprise, quote-only platform.
Saleo does not publish pricing, so budgeting means a sales conversation and a quote, and onboarding can take time for teams that want full independence quickly.
